The Production Process Explained

The production process typically follows several critical stages:

  1. Pre-Production: This stage involves planning, scripting, and storyboarding to outline the video’s narrative and visual elements. Key stakeholders collaborate to define the project’s objectives and ensure clarity of vision.
  2. Production: This is the actual filming stage where the planned content is captured. Professional equipment, cinematographers, and directors work together to create high-quality shots.
  3. Post-Production: Editing, sound design, and visual effects are integrated during this stage, where the raw footage is transformed into a polished final product.
  4. Distribution: The completed video is then made available on various platforms, strategically shared to reach the desired audience effectively.

Evaluating Portfolios and Previous Work

Reviewing a company’s portfolio is critical in making an informed decision. Look for:

  • Diversity: Check if they have worked on various projects and styles.
  • Relevance: Consider whether their previous work aligns with the type of video you envision.
  • Technical Quality: Evaluate the production quality concerning lighting, audio clarity, and editing finesse.
  • Storytelling Ability: How well do they convey a narrative or message through their videos?

Measuring Success and Feedback

Understanding the success of your video is vital for future projects. Utilize analytics tools to monitor:

  • View Count: How many times has the video been viewed?
  • Engagement Rate: Analyze likes, shares, comments, and overall interaction with your content.
  • Conversion Rate: Did the video lead to desired actions, such as website visits or product inquiries?
